Social protection of veterans of the Great Patriotic War 1941-1945 remains indisputable priority of state policy, the President emphasized.

"We are in eternal debt to those who sacrificed their life and health for the sake of peaceful and happy future. That's why social protection of veterans remains indisputable priority of state policy," the Head of State noted at the celebrations on the occasion of the 70thanniversary of Kyiv liberation from fascist invaders.

Viktor Yanukovych stressed that despite world economic crisis, the government had managed to increase average pension for veterans1.5 times. Also, the pension for the family members of the deceased disabled veterans has been increased by more than 700 UAH. "A good tradition is payment of financial assistance to the veterans on the occasion of the Victory Day. We have increased this assistance 4.5 times," the Head of State said.

The Head of State noted that in 2010, the program on the provision of apartments to disabled veterans of the Great Patriotic War had been initiated. Due to the given program, more than 800 families have already received housing.

Viktor Yanukovych reminded that in June 2013, he had signed the law on first-priority free provision of sanatorium-resort treatment to disabled veterans. "Unfortunately, in previous years these programs were not successful. Last year, only a third from the 81 thousand veterans managed to receive sanatorium-resort treatment," he said.

The President expressed confidence that the new law would change the situation for the better because disabled veterans had received the special right to free sanatorium-resort treatment with compensation of the cost of travel. Moreover, disabled veterans will be able to receive financial compensation instead of treatment without additional documents or special medical examinations.
